I dunno, at my university your major wasn't terribly important but your college was. Each college had a separate application process in addition to the overall university application. Some majors, like mine, had application processes as well.

I had friends who got screwed because they applied University - College of Communications - Radio-TV-Film, and got accepted to the second but not the third. Except they didn't want to do Journalism or Advertising, so they had to wait a semester and then back out and re-apply to a different college to do something else.
